eLigue 1 Uber Eats Grand Final

The 2024 eLigue 1 Uber Eats Grand Final held on 29 April featured an intense showdown between FC Lorient and Olympique Lyonnais. Represented by Fouma and Montaxer, FC Lorient secured their fourth consecutive championship in this highly competitive match after a tough best-of-seven match against Leks and KeturDylo, finalizing in a narrow victory.

For Montaxer, the eLigue 1 represents a significant first-time triumph, while Fouma, already a familiar figure at the pinnacle of this league, has clinched the title four times. This victory marks both a milestone for Montaxer and adds another crown to Fouma's already impressive record within football esports.

eLiga Portugal 2024 SuperTaça and Finals

The eLiga Portugal also concluded its 2024 season with the SuperTaça and Finals in Coimbra, Portugal, seeing top Portuguese teams and players compete for national glory. Ultimately, it was FC Famalicão that displayed persistence and skills, which were quite obvious throughout the entire season's events.

The eLiga Portugal, however, did not end without one last title at stake: The four best teams of the season competed in the Supertaça eLiga Portugal. The two finalists of the eLiga Portugal (Estorial Praia and FC Famalicão), as well as the two finalists of the eLiga Portugal Cup (Geekcase Vizela and SL Benfica TP were present in the competition. The title was finally claimed by Estoril Praia, who were no strangers to the highest stakes during the season.

eChampions League2024: One of the most prestigious competitions is about to commence on 11 May: the eChampions League. The top 48 FC 24 players will start with a Group Stage, where they are divided in eight groups of six in a round-robin format (each team will face other teams once). On 12 May, only 24 players will advance to the knockout stage which will take place on 18 and 19 May.
